Permanent magnet stepper motors
The M series instrument stepper motors are high quality permanent
magnet types providing a choice of 18,15, 7.5 or 3.6 degree step angle.
The motors may be specified fitted with gearheads where increased
torque and resolution are required at reduced operating speed. The M
series motors offer excellent performance combined with low pricing.
They are ideally suited to instrumentation applications where large
production volumes are likely. A comprehensive programme of drives,
power supplies and controllers are available for the small volume user
to construct advanced single and multi-axis positioning systems.
